Transaction 7072c51c58236c93315c4204cb5cc3b4071ccd44c1f60cf542f0bb2afc006a0a

1 Input
2 Outputs
  • 7072c51c58236c93315c4204cb5cc3b4071ccd44c1f60cf542f0bb2afc006a0a:0
  • value  3098658
    address  18QKFKR4rjxDxou1Azx8jcWcdrRGLWZf3J
  • 7072c51c58236c93315c4204cb5cc3b4071ccd44c1f60cf542f0bb2afc006a0a:1
  • value  35804500
    address  1CcPpkSwTLB4E9NSRTyQ53rfghbCPWsMDy